Divorce can be one of the biggest, most challenging decisions you will ever make, and you don’t need to make it alone. The Second Saturday Divorce Workshop was designed to help you take the next step, no matter where you are in the process of untying the knot. It provides unbiased information to help you understand all of your options, deal with your emotions, and move forward with your life. This seminar will help you:

  • Explore the legal and financial issues that occur during the process of divorce.
  • Discover community resources available to help you.
  • Talk with other women experiencing similar life changes.
  • Learn from experts who have guided thousands of women through divorce.

Workshop Schedule

5:30-7:30 - Legal Discussion Presented by a Divorce Attorney Abigail Bukowski, Esquire

  • The divorce process and legal fees
  • Protecting yourself legally and financially
  • Child custody; child and spousal support
  • Avoiding court through mediation and collaborative law
